Chinese national team boycott? Refusal to play ‘WC champions’ Argentina…”Cowards avoiding their best chance”

China’s national soccer team runs away from a world champion’s visit.

China’s Zibo.com reported on June 22 (local time) that “World Cup champion Argentina will visit China during the June A match. However, the opponent is not the Chinese national soccer team, but the Australian national soccer team.”

Argentina, the winner of the 2022 FIFA World Cup in Qatar, will visit Asia during the June A match. They will first face Australia in a friendly on June 15 in Beijing.

Immediately following the match, Argentina will travel to Jakarta, Indonesia to face Indonesia. It”s literally a friendly tour of Asia.

Interestingly, the opponent on June 15 at the Beijing Workers’ Stadium is not the Chinese national soccer team, but the Australian national soccer team.

The Aussies aren’t exactly a force to be reckoned with in a game that’s typically played for the purchasing power of the Chinese soccer market. Even the Chinese national soccer team has games in China during the same period.

First, they will face Myanmar on June 16 at the Barracuda Bay Stadium in Dalian. On June 20, they will face Palestine, who will be competing at the 2023 AFC Qatar Asian Cup, at the same venue.
